About This Color

PANTONE Petit Four is a moderately saturated cyan with bright tonality. Its HEX value is #87C2D4, placing it in the cyan region of the color spectrum with a hue angle of 194°.

This lighter shade is well-suited for backgrounds, accent areas, and designs that require an open, airy feel. It pairs naturally with darker neutrals for contrast.
